About this role

Join Silverado, a memory care innovator ranked in the top 10 nationwide by Fortune Magazine Best Workplaces in Aging Services™. Since 1997, Silverado has delivered exceptional care to individuals with neurodegenerative conditions. We’re a certified Great Place to Work® and proud to offer competitive pay, benefits, and growth opportunities.


We’re hiring a Talent Acquisition (Recruiting) Partner – a dynamic and strategic recruiter who connects top talent with life-changing career opportunities across our organization.


Be a difference-maker with a memory care leader!


You’re a passionate recruiter with a knack for sourcing and engaging candidates in high-volume environments. You thrive in fast-paced settings, build strong relationships with hiring managers, and bring creativity and data-driven strategies to every search.


What You’ll Be Doing:



  • Manage a requisition load, collaborating with hiring managers to source, recruit, and screen qualified candidates

  • Provide recruitment expertise for a variety of clinical roles, including front-line and leadership positions

  • Source candidates through online postings, social media, local networks, associate referrals, and college partnerships

  • Actively build and maintain a talent pipeline for key roles

  • Coordinate, promote, attend, and participate in recruitment events


Qualifications:



  • Minimum 2 years of experience recruiting high-volume, hourly roles

  • Experience in healthcare or hospice/home health is highly preferred

  • Knowledge of clinical roles and licensure requirements

  • Solid understanding of sourcing techniques and tools, including social media platforms

  • Ability to partner with and influence hiring managers

  • Highly data-driven with a focus on meeting and exceeding performance metrics

  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ills

  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office (Outlook, Excel, Word, etc.)

  • Experience with Greenhouse ATS strongly preferred
